What is the command used to remove images in Docker?

Explanation:
The command used to remove images in Docker is "docker rmi". This command specifically stands for "remove image" and is designed for that purpose. When you execute "docker rmi [image_name]", it removes the specified image from the local Docker environment. Understanding the command's components is crucial. The "rmi" option efficiently removes one or more images, facilitating clean-up of unused or obsolete images from your system, which helps in managing disk space effectively. Other options provided do not fulfill the requirement of removing images. For instance, the "docker image ls --no-cache" command lists images but does not remove them, serving a different function related to inspecting available images. Similarly, "docker remove images" is not a valid Docker command, and "docker image delete" does not exist in Docker's command set. The clarity in command structure and function distinguishes "docker rmi" as the correct choice for removing images.

Exam Format

Understanding the exam format is crucial for effective preparation. The Docker Foundations Professional Certificate exam is structured around multiple-choice questions designed to evaluate both foundational and advanced Docker concepts. Here’s what you can expect in terms of format:

  • Number of Questions: Approximately 60 questions.
  • Types of Questions: Single answer, multiple-choice.
  • Time Allotment: You typically have 90 minutes to complete the exam.
  • Passing Score: A minimum score of 70% is required to pass.

This format ensures that your fundamental understanding and applied knowledge of Docker are rigorously assessed.

What to Expect on the Exam

The exam encompasses various core topics essential for Docker proficiency:

  • Docker Architecture and Components: Understanding the Docker ecosystem, including the Engine, CLI, and Daemon.
  • Working with Containers: Creating, managing, and utilizing Docker containers in different environments.
  • Images and Volumes: Familiarity with building, sharing, and managing Docker images and volumes effectively.
  • Networking and Security: Implementing secure networking, managing network drivers, and enforcing security measures.
  • Orchestration and Scaling: Use of Docker Compose and Docker Swarm for service scaling and orchestration.

Being well-versed in these areas will not only help during the exam but also enhance your practical day-to-day work with Docker.
